Pseudomacrochenus
Pseudomacrochenus is the scientific name of a group -also called lamiines or flat-faced longhorned beetles-
Pseudomacrochenus Breuning, 1943
S. Breuning is the author of the original taxon.
The type species is Pelargoderus antennatus Gahan, 1894.
Pseudomacrochenus Breuning, 1943 is the full name of the group-genus in the taxonomic classification system.
Pseudomacrochenus has 6 species. This genus is ranked in the tribe Lamiini.
